Development of corrosion-resistant electroplating on AZ91 Mg alloy by employing air and water-stable eutectic based ionic liquid bath

The study found that Ni electroplating on AZ91 alloy in a novel ionic liquid demonstrated good corrosion resistance and adhesion strength, with electroplating employing Ce(NO3)(3) pretreatment showing the best performance.
The present investigations construe study of Ni electroplating on AZ91 alloy in novel ChCl- ethylene glycol eutectic based ionic liquid using non-fluoride and non-chromium surface pretreatments and sandwiched electroless Ni-P layer. The electroplating employed Ce(NO3)(3) containing pretreatment offered highest corrosion resistance with corrosion current density similar to 0.9 mu A cm(-2) and sustained 10 h salt spray exposure without failure. The coating produced with Ce(NO3)(3) pretreatment showed highest critical load similar to 15.53 N and exhibited better adhesion strength than that produced using NiCO3. The coating performance is correlated with porosity index and NiP2 phase evolved after heat treatment.
